This game will run just fine on any emulator that claims to support Mapper 19. Actually, there isn't one that fully supports it, but Famtasia comes closest. Anyway enough of my bitching about Megami Tensei 2. Ahem. Patching is simple.. You can use the easy way with SNES-Tool, or you can be a man like me and use IPS.EXE. Get the unpatched rom and the ips file, and then at the DOS command prompt type: IPS SPLATTER.NES SPLATTR2.IPS In case you're a complete idiot, you should substitute SPLATTER.NES for whatever the name of your rom is. Just be aware that IPS.EXE doesn't support long filenames. Anyway, now you're all set to play. Hopefully something as easy as this needs no explanation.
